Hi guys,

GPay recently started charging a convenience fee for paying electricity bills using the Axis ACE card. This was one of the best cards for bill payments due to its 5% cashback. However, when I tried paying my bill today, I realized that the option to select my existing linked card was missing.

Is it gone for everyone else here? Is this the last nail in the coffin :/

There's literally no point in keeping this card except for 1.5% offline spends.
